7-12-4176 . Resolution for tax levy upon district property.

(1)To defray the cost of making or acquiring improvements in any special improvement district or of acquiring property for opening, widening, or extending any street or alley or to defray the cost and expense of changing any grade of any street, avenue, or alley, the city council shall by resolution levy and assess a tax upon all benefited property in any district created for such purpose, using for a basis for assessment the method or methods set forth in 7-12-4161 through 7-12-4165 and described in the resolution of intention.

Legislative History

(1), (2)En. Sec. 16, Ch. 89, L. 1913; amd. Sec. 7, Ch. 142, L. 1915; re-en. Sec. 5240, R.C.M. 1921; re-en. Sec. 5240, R.C.M. 1935; Sec. 11-2222, R.C.M. 1947; (3)En. Sec. 17, Ch. 89, L. 1913; re-en. Sec. 5241, R.C.M. 1921; re-en. Sec. 5241, R.C.M. 1935; Sec. 11-2223, R.C.M. 1947; R.C.M. 1947, 11-2222(part), 11-2223(part); amd. Sec. 42, Ch. 665, L. 1985.
